[edit]Proper noun
[edit]Dòmhnall m (genitive Dhòmhnaill, vocative a Dhòmhnaill, diminutive Dòmhnallan or Donaidh or Dolaidh or Doilidh)
- a male given name from Old Irish, equivalent to English Donald
